all of this in a dish would be very full:
> eggs; fried, scrambled or poached
> fried or grilled bacon, also referred to as "rashers" or "slices"
> sausages or sausage patties
> white pudding
> black pudding
> kidneys, grilled or fried
> potato, either sautΓ©ed or served as chips, potato waffles, potato bread, potato cake, hash browns or rΓΆstis
> bread, usually toasted or fried
> soda bread/soda farl (common in Ireland, and available in both white and brown varieties)
> pancakes (in the US)
> baked beans
> fried mushrooms
> fried, grilled, or tinned tomatoes
> fried haggis (in Scotland)
> oatcakes (in Scotland)
> fruit pudding (in Scotland)
> potato (or "tattie") scones (in Scotland and Ireland)
> sliced sausage, also known as Lorne sausage (in Scotland)
> Spam, often fried in slices (in the UK; unusual)
> laverbread (in Wales)
> grilled smoked mackerel/kippers
> cockles (in Wales)
> hog's pudding (in Cornwall and Devon)
> grilled Halloumi (in Cyprus)
> corned beef hash (in the United States)
> grits (in the US)
> scrapple (in the US)
> English muffins or biscuits (in the US)
> bubble and squeak

What are the apple slices for you ask?
I grill the steaks on top of the apple slices.... I actually developed this technique for BBQ chicken.. more on this later.
I flip the Steaks but NOT the Apple slices

Yes great on pork chops as well it keeps it away from direct heat and steam cooks the juice from the apple slices into the meat.
Now I used it on steak this time because of the Bourbon & Brown Sugar seasoning it matched with the Apple... if I were to be using say a Montreal Steak seasoning.. I would cook on Onion Slices..
